The Importance of Glass Replacement
Glass is a vital part in various applications, from windows and doors to mirrors and vehicle windshields. The prompt replacement of harmed or broken glass is important for numerous reasons:
- Safety Precautions: Broken glass positions a severe security risk. It can cause injuries if not changed immediately.
- Energy Efficiency: Damaged windows can result in air leaks, increasing cooling and heating costs. Changing glass helps maintain energy performance in homes and structures.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Fogged or broken glass impacts the total appearance of any structure. New glass improves the aesthetic value considerably.
- Structural Integrity: In automobiles, intact glass ensures safety and strengthens the general integrity of the structure, preventing further damage.
Types of Glass Replacement
Comprehending the various kinds of glass can help in selecting the right replacement. Broadly, glass types can be categorized as follows:
1. Residential Glass
- Windows: Double-glazed or triple-glazed window systems supply insulation.
- Outdoor patio Doors: Sliding or swing doors requiring tempered glass for safety.
- Mirrors: Used in various sizes and thicknesses, depending upon application.
2. Commercial Glass
- Storefronts: Large panes of glass utilized in retail settings for exposure.
- Workplace Partitions: Glass walls and dividers for modern workplace designs.
- Drape Wall Systems: Used in skyscrapers for visual and structural purposes.
3. Automotive Glass
- Windscreens: Laminated security glass necessary for automobile safety.
- Side Windows: Tempered glass that shatters into small pieces to reduce injury.
- Sunroofs and Rear Windows: Usually made from tempered or polycarbonate materials.
The Glass Replacement Process
The procedure for changing glass differs depending upon the type of glass and the degree of damage. In many cases, the following actions are normally observed:
- Assessment: Professionals examine the damage and examine whether replacement or repair is feasible.
- Removal: Carefully getting rid of the broken glass to avoid damage to surrounding structures.
- Measurement: Accurate measurements are considered the new glass to ensure an ideal fit.
- Selection: Choosing the appropriate kind of glass (e.g., tempered, laminated, or insulated).
- Installation: Fitting the brand-new glass into place, frequently using sealants and adhesives.
- Ending up Touches: Cleaning the location and guaranteeing that everything is firmly installed.
Table: Comparison of Glass Types
| Glass Type | Features | Typical Applications |
|---|---|---|
| Tempered Glass | Stronger, shatters into little fragments | Windows, shower doors |
| Laminated Glass | Two or more layers bonded together; safety feature | Windshields, floors |
| Insulated Glass | Energy-efficient, minimizes heat transfer | Residential windows |
| Soundproof Glass | Decreases sound contamination | Workplaces, music studios |
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q1: How typically should I replace my home's windows?
A: Generally, windows need to be replaced every 15-20 years, depending on their condition and energy efficiency.
Q2: Can split automotive glass be fixed?
A: Small cracks can often be fixed, however if the damage obstructs the driver's view or is extensive, replacement is needed.
Q3: Is it safe to replace glass myself?
A: While minor repairs can sometimes be workable, it's recommended to employ specialists for replacement due to security concerns and technical expertise.
Q4: What is the common expense of glass replacement?
A: Costs differ widely based on the glass type, size, and complexity of the installation. For instance, windshield replacement normally 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500.
Q5: How can I ensure the durability of changed glass?
A: Regular maintenance such as cleansing and evaluations can assist lengthen the life of recently replaced glass.
